Output d8588954a280f366c28527692c1f8f83ca1b6776424d8016af4d19d084af818d:4

value
2316460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f37421bbb93f178f1b96b786599b209d98b26a OP_EQUAL
address
3BMEX99sPqf8VGwiTvjkLwQwzP2UGRqBNz
transaction
d8588954a280f366c28527692c1f8f83ca1b6776424d8016af4d19d084af818d